#bd2703 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bd2703 is composed of 74.1% red, 15.3% green and 1.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79.4% magenta, 98.4%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 11.6 degrees, a saturation of 96.9% and a lightness of 37.6%. #bd2703 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4e06 with #7b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#bd2703 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bd2703 has RGB values of R:189, G:39, B:3 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.79, Y:0.98,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 12396291.
